Field & Dyke – Your Fenland Stories
Historian and musician Danny Pedler toured South Holland with the mobile library in September 2017 playing folk songs and tunes from South Lincolnshire; he collected memories, anecdotes and tales from the local area.

Transported Open Book – an explanatory booklet
Libraries offer an ideal location for participatory activity as well as innovative performance for rural communities and isolated villages reached through a mobile library van.
In 2015 library staff embraced the contribution the arts can make to their spaces and the experience of the users. Transported worked with librarians to co-commission new works that could tour permanent and mobile libraries ahead of decisions being taken about the long term management of the service.
- Boston, Long Sutton and Spalding were the centre of a four week participatory arts programme in the autumn
- The mobile library service offered an enriching arts experience for those in isolated villages over a four month period to build on existing provision
- Libraries came to life as characters emerged from the books in live performance
This programme is also about gathering evidence of impact and value, so that an arts in libraries initiative can be developed for the whole of the county as well as underpin activity in Boston Borough and South Holland.
